ESPN's Financial Stability and Strategic Initiatives

This chapter explores ESPN's financial stability and the strategic initiatives being taken by Bob Iger. It discusses the profitability of ESPN, the possibility of seeking external investment, the launch of a streaming service, and the rising costs of sports rights fees.
